Lebanon County, Pennsylvania Non-Hispanic Voting-age Population By Race in Census 2020

Updated on August 29, 2023.

According to the data from the US 2020 decennial Census, in April 2020, among the 98.11K of the Lebanon County, PA Non-Hispanic (not hispanic or latino) voting-age population, 93.75% of them (91.97K people) identified their race as White Alone, 2.17% of them (2.13K people) identified their race as Two Or More Races, and 1.91% of them (1.87K people) identified their race as Black or African American Alone.

Lebanon County, PA Non-Hispanic Voting-age Population By Race in Census 2020

Race Voting-age Population % of County Non-Hispanic Voting-age Population
Black or African American Alone 1874 1.91
White Alone 91972 93.75
American Indian and Alaska Native Alone 104 0.11
Asian Alone 1691 1.72
Native Hawaiian And Pacific Islander Alone 35 0.04
Some Other Race Alone 304 0.31
Two Or More Races 2129 2.17
